Position Overview:


This opportunity is a for a pivotal role in our global Sage X3 practice as we increase value to our clients and grow our recurring revenue.  The successful candidate will be involved in carving the strategy of release installations, or upgrades, for Sage X3 clients and ensuring that Net at Work remains a trusted partner to our Sage X3 clients by providing packaged services that attract the highest number of subscribers.

In this position, you will: Understand our Sage X3 client base, target industries, product and service offerings and evaluate our upgrade methodologies and offerings to differentiate both Net at Work and its Sage X3 practice.

 

  • For all Sage X3 clients associated with NaW:
    • Ensure profitability of upgrade services.
    • Mange licenses as a liaison between Sage and Net at Work clients.
    • Manage third party compatibility and service delivery for patch applications.
    • Develop and promote best practices for patch operations for Sage X3 clients across all NaW practices.
    • Support automation and efficiencies for clients related to patch applications.

 

  • Work within a high-performing consulting organization, reporting to the Consulting Manager of the Sage X3 business unit.

 

Job Responsibilities:

  • Ensure profitability of upgrade services.
    • Ensure 80% of NaW Sage X3 clients are on a supported version of Sage X3 thorough proactive engagement with clients to schedule and budget compliance services with NaW.
    • Create and manage best practices related to patch applications delivered as software as a service (SaaS).
    • Work with marketing, account managers, and the Client Experience Plan leader to create and sell compelling subscription arrangements for supported versions of Sage X3.
  • Manage licenses.
    • Monitor and ensure client communications on Sage and related third-party licenses required for system updates.
  • Manage third parties
    • Proactively provide information form third-parties (Independent Software Vendors or “ISVs”) to the team on compatibility for Sage X3 releases including any required budgets for ISV services related to new Sage releases.
    • Assist ISVs to prioritize work activity for Sage releases.
    • Serve as escalation point to Project Mangers or other NaW team members for ISV involvement in patching projects.
  • Oversee best practice in implementation delivery for Sage X3 patches and upgrades including:
    • Provide templates and coaching for project mangers and deployment consultants.
    • Manage technical and functional documentation.
    • Mange environments that will support required training for the internal team’s educational requirements to prepare for upgrade services.
  • Assist marketing and sales enablement teams in development and maintenance of value proposition for subscription offerings related to Sage X3 version compliance.
  • Establish, track, and measure appropriate KPIs to understand the impact of upgrade programs on sales cycles and pipeline.
